Nobody was in the Avondale Food Mart when the convenience store went up in flames Saturday morning, just after nine. The business at the corner of Ridgeway and Reading Road suffered about $200,000 damage and it turned into a two alarm blaze. Nearly 70. Firefighters responded to keep the fire from spreading and due to the very cold weather conditions. Fire chief says they were able to knock down the flames within about 30 minutes, which had spread from outside the business to the attic. The cause remains under investigation. Latest covert numbers in Ohio 5899 recoveries from the virus, raising the total number of Ohioans, recovering from the virus to 528,000, Plus Joey's Roadhouse and Springfield Township, received a citation on Saturday night for violating Ohio Governor Mike DeWine's health orders. Around 10 o'clock agents from the Ohio investigative unit saw that the outside lights were turned off at the bar and the windows were closed and the doors were locked. However, the staff was still allowing people to come in Springfield Township Police along with the agent saw that people were entering the bar around 10 30 around 30. People were drinking alcohol. This does go against the statewide curfew of 10 P.m. to 5 A.m.. This case is going to go before the Ohio Liquor Commission for penalties. I'm Sarah least.
